Becoming a Beautiful Person

Beverly Hills is where I am at this very moment... sitting in a Starbucks inhaling the aroma of arabic beans and warm milk while watching the flow of people move up and down Beverly Blvd in their designer frames, shiny boots, perfectly pressed hair and sun kissed skin.  Yes, I am amongst the "beautiful people."  So I started to think; what makes us beautiful? Sure our outward appearance is important, but what makes us glow?  What draws the people closer to us?  What makes us magnetic?

Being that I am a strong believer in attracting the energy you exude, I know that people are drawn to confidence and positivity.  I have always seemed to have a way of connecting with people and it wasn't until recently that I truly understood why.  Let me explain how you can become a 'beautiful person,' but understand it is far more than the way you look.  Think about all the folks whom are outwardly unattractive according to societies standards, but always draw a crowd.  How do they do that?

The first step in being magnetic and irresistible in love, business, and friendships is letting your guard down.  We are so used to people judging us or perceiving us in such a way that we mask our true self.  That is the first thing that pushes people away, because you seem unreachable.  Learn to allow people in.  It is smart to be cautious, but do not block advancement.  Be open to new people... listen to what they have to say.  In the same way, be open to new ideas.  Be present.  When you allow yourself the opportunity to view things through other people's eyes, you sometimes find exactly what you are in need of and in return you absorb information that could be useful for others.  That's magical, the transference of ideas and thoughts; but more importantly, it is invaluable.

Being beautiful also means being positive.  You never want to be that 'downer' type of person.  We crave zest, which is why so many of us are hooked on caffeine, in search of that next joust of energy (but that's another conversation).  However it is possible to gain that from human interaction.   What I am saying is, be light, joyous and insightful.  You must be useful, offering as much as you take... understand?  Although you need information, always be in a position to offer something too even if it is only good conversation.
